Is how I feel what others see
Who am I to them and to me.
I sat and pondered on that thought
The more I did an answer I sought.
What I stand for in my head
Seemed so clear and put to bed.
Though I come to realise talk is cheap
A conscience clear a path set steep.
My actions are what I will be judged
Morals known refuse to budge.
To be honest and true is my goal
The choices I make will show it whole.
I will make it clear and must on my own
My identity I am, my identity now known.
